Selecting the Best Ad Strategy: CPM vs. CPC
Launching a new advertising campaign? Choosing the right ad format can drastically multi-channel ad campaigns impact your success. Two popular choices are CPM (Cost Per Mille) and CPC (Cost Per Click). Understanding their differences is crucial for maximizing your advertising budget. CPM charges you based on the number of times your ad is shown, while CPC only charges you when someone clicks with your ad.
Think about your campaign goals. Are you aiming for wide brand awareness? CPM might be a better fit. Want to drive leads to your website? CPC could be more effective.
